Boise State University Names David Hahn as President-Designate (2026)

The Idaho Board of Education has made a significant move by selecting David Hahn as the finalist for the Boise State University presidency. This decision comes at a pivotal moment for the institution, as it navigates a period of transition and growth. A Long Road to the Presidency

The journey to this point has been a long and winding one. The presidential search committee, chaired by David Turnbull, had to navigate a series of pauses and restarts due to legislative changes. The decision to resume the search after the law was passed was deliberate, ensuring that the process was thorough and that the right candidate was found.
